I think the first time I saw Bay Area ska band Monkey was in 1997, or right around there. It was when third-wave ska was hitting the big time and there were ska shows (all ages, imagine!) a couple nights a week, locally. I was in high school and going to as many of those shows as possible, skanking my booty off. Really, after I got my driver's license, dancing was my main form of exercise.

I specifically remember Monkey playing at Club West as part of this Bay Area Ska tour, along with Slow Gherkin and a bunch of other bands with silly names. I loved it. Last time I saw 'em, they played a really poorly attended show at Six Rivers Brewery in the last few years.

This time... it was great. Being an opening band is especially hard. People were there for the English Beat, but luckily, ska music puts people in a great mood and the crowd seemed to really dig Monkey.
